Tar

TAR:最好跳過目錄或使用拆分

  • March 11, 2014

我有一個創建並備份到 Amazon S3 的 file.tar.gz。它已經超過了亞馬遜的限制,因此沒有得到支持。

這是我目前的命令:

tar -cpzf file.tar.gz directory/

使用 TAR 的 –exclude 功能跳過大部分文件所在的目錄,或者使用 TAR 和 Gzip 壓縮整個目錄,然後使用“拆分”之類的東西將其分成更小的塊,這樣會更好嗎?

如果要拆分,按照目錄結構拆分。更便攜,更容易解壓縮。破壞多重拆分文件很容易(它們都是相互依賴的)。另一方面,如果你有 10 個檔案而不是一個,你可以用 globbing 一次性解壓。不比一個文件更難。

xz甚至比 壓縮得更好bzip2,但(再次)不是很多。

您應該考慮只保存已更改的文件,或者不包含在(重新)可安裝包中的文件。

引用自:https://unix.stackexchange.com/questions/119029